    National Achievement Test. The National Achievement Test ( NAT) is a standardized set of examinations taken in the Philippines by students in Grades 3,6,10 to 12. The test is designed to determine their academic levels, strengths and weaknesses, as well as their knowledge learnt in major subjects throughout the year. [1]

    The National Examination Council (NECO) was established in 1999 for the conduct of the senior School Certificate Examinations (SSCE) in the nation. At the period of its establishment it was expected that it will be a reliable examination body which will be reputable and acceptable both nationally and internationally.
